Before there was a DCEU or even an MCU, Dwayne “The Rock” Johnson announced he would play DC Comics’ Black Adam in a feature film. And in July 2022, that movie will finally be up on theater screens. Not only will the Shazam! villain turned anti-hero make his debut in a solo film, but so will DC’s first-ever super team, the Justice Society of America.

In the film, Teth-Adam emerges in the modern world after a 5,000 year exile. Empowered by the wizard Shazam, the hero of the fictional nation of Kahndaq now finds himself in an advanced world. One that is not used to his simple (and brutal) way of dealing with the bad guys. Joining him in the cast is Sarah Shahi, who plays Adrianna Tomaz. Longtime DC fans know that Tomaz becomes Teth Adam’s love interest. And eventually, the embodiment of the goddess Isis, and a hero in her own right.
